(Please use a descriptive title for your post. Since this is a LabVIEW forum, a title of "LabVIEW" is not specific enough.)

 

Anyway, it seems you want an xy chart. There are many ways to do this, simplest would be to use the xy graph from the express palette as e.g. described here.

 

An xy graph takes a multitude of other inputs, e.g.:

 

  1. A cluster of an x-array and a y-array.
  2. an array of such clusters. (for multiple plots)
  3. An array of clusters containing two scalars for each point
  4. A cluster array, each element containing and array of clusters as in (3)
  5. A complex array (graphing RE vs. IM).
  6. An array of clusters, each containing a complex array (multiple plots).
  7. etc.

 

Open the example finder and search for "xy graph" for some examples.

 

An xy graph has tons of properties (size, background color, axis mapping, axis range, plot color, cursor style, point style, etc.etc.). Do you have anything specific in mind that is not clear to you? Have you looked at the online help?

Since you are dealing with dynamic data, you need to use the express xy graph.

 

If you place it on the front panel from the palette, you'll also get the "built xy graph" express VI on the block diagram. It has connectors for the x and y data. Configure it to NOT to "clear data on each call" and you don't need any shift registers.
